Wiktionary
RUBBERY, adjective. Of, relating to, or resembling rubber, especially in consistency.
RUBBERY FIGURES, noun. Inaccurate or incomplete statistical data (especially economic) used to support misleading conclusions.
RUBBERY FIGURES, noun. A satirical Australian television comedy featuring puppet caricatures of politicians and other high-profile figures.
Dictionary definition
RUBBERY, adjective. Having an elastic texture resembling rubber in flexibility or toughness.
RUBBERY, adjective. Difficult to chew.
